About Beaver Creek Elementary School

Beaver Creek Elementary School is a public elementary school in Johnston, IA, part of Johnston Comm School District. Beaver Creek Elementary School serves approximately 564 students, and covers grades Kindergarten-5th, and has a 15.2:1 student-teacher ratio. Beaver Creek Elementary School has a current MySchoolScout rating of 5.4 out of 10 and ranks #906 of 1,280 schools in IA.

Structured state assessment records for Beaver Creek Elementary School show 87%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2025) and 84%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2025).

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about Beaver Creek Elementary School

What grades does Beaver Creek Elementary School serve?

Beaver Creek Elementary School serves students in grades Kindergarten through 5th.

How many students attend Beaver Creek Elementary School?

Beaver Creek Elementary School has an enrollment of approximately 564 students.

What is the student-teacher ratio at Beaver Creek Elementary School?

The student-teacher ratio at Beaver Creek Elementary School is 15.2:1. A lower ratio generally means more individual attention per student. The national average is approximately 16:1 for public schools.

How does Beaver Creek Elementary School rank in IA?

Beaver Creek Elementary School ranks #906 of 1,280 schools in IA.

What is Beaver Creek Elementary School's MySchoolScout rating?

Beaver Creek Elementary School has a current MySchoolScout rating of 5.4 out of 10. This score combines the level-appropriate components shown in the rating breakdown; equity data is shown separately for context.

What are the test scores at Beaver Creek Elementary School?

Based on loaded state assessment records, Beaver Creek Elementary School has 87%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2025) and 84%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2025).

Is Beaver Creek Elementary School a charter school?

No, Beaver Creek Elementary School is not a charter school. It is a traditional public school operated by the local school district.

Is Beaver Creek Elementary School a Title I school?

No, Beaver Creek Elementary School is not currently a Title I school.

What does the Free & Reduced Lunch percentage mean for Beaver Creek Elementary School?

31.6% of students at Beaver Creek Elementary School q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. This is a commonly used indicator of economic need and provides important context when interpreting test scores.
